Job description

Overview

Prime Healthcare is an award‑winning health system headquartered in Ontario, California. Prime Healthcare operates 54 hospitals and has more than 360 outpatient locations in 15 states, providing more than 3.0 million patient visits annually. It is one of the nation’s leading health systems with over 60,000 employees and physicians. Twenty‑one of the Prime Healthcare hospitals are members of the Prime Healthcare Foundation, a 501(c)(3) not‑for‑profit public charity. Prime Healthcare is actively seeking new members to join our corporate team.

Responsibilities

This Associate Director of Payroll will provide support for system‑wide payroll matters. Reporting to the Corporate Payroll Director, this position is primarily responsible for leading the corporate payroll team in system maintenance, compliance audits, payroll integration for new acquisitions, and system‑wide training to ensure compliance with corporate policies and regulatory requirements. The role will interact with payroll staff, Human Resources, the legal department, and various department leaders regarding payroll matters.

Qualifications

Required qualifications:

  • A minimum of 5 years’ management experience in payroll operations.
  • Experience in a large organization setting, including multiple sites/facilities and payrolls.
  • Strong knowledge of Wage and Hour Guidelines, payroll tax regulations, unions, company policies, and implementing payroll systems.
  • Extensive knowledge/experience in California pay practice requirements and PAGA matters.
  • Extensive knowledge of Health Care Payroll practices.
  • Ability to work in a fast‑paced, deadline‑driven environment with attention to detail.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Strong analytical, problem‑solving, and organizational skills.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ent certification preferred.
  • Experience with laws and payroll practices preferred (California and other states).
